Transaction 61e50f2caab4998c01a559ea32f6a6829a06c01e994b68db9da043c4ddbf1e0a
1 Input
1 Output
-
61e50f2caab4998c01a559ea32f6a6829a06c01e994b68db9da043c4ddbf1e0a:0
- value
- 1006778
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7aad2c832b5803aa0572fd2d339fdc010b21d24b OP_EQUAL
- address
- 3CsfpH8d17oWvnyNQzU3YF1Q3pgxW3Bb3Y